The DNS servers fail when doing an rDNS (PTR) lookup for your IP. This is the reason of delay. Our mailservers do this lookup by design.
Is there any work around for this? I assume this is an issue with my ISP and I doubt they will fix it. Anything I can do?
I’ve done a change for this on submission port (port 587), however it will get overwritten by next Hsphere update. Please test using port 587 and let us know if the slowness in sending is still there?
